随着云计算和虚拟化技术的快速发展,越来越多的企业和个人选择使用虚拟机来提升资源利用率和降低成本。虚拟机的性能往往受限于多种因素。如何在保持系统稳定性的前提下,优化虚拟机的性能,成为了每个用户关注的焦点。本文将从硬件配置、资源分配、系统设置等多个维度,深入探讨提升虚拟机性能的方法,帮助用户有效应对性能瓶颈,提升使用体验。

硬件的选择和配置是影响虚拟机性能的基础。选择适合的CPU、内存和存储设备,可以显著提高虚拟机的运行效率。建议优先选择多核心的CPU以确保处理能力,并且确保内存容量足够,避免因内存不足而导致的性能下降。使用固态硬盘(SSD)可以极大提升虚拟机的读写速度,从而优化整体性能。
合理的资源分配策略也十分关键。在创建虚拟机时,合理配置分配给虚拟机的CPU核心数量和内存大小,可以避免资源竞争造成的性能下降。监控各虚拟机的资源使用情况,及时调整资源分配,确保高负载应用获取足够的计算资源。使用虚拟化管理工具,可以帮助用户更好地进行资源调度和监控。
优化虚拟机的网络设置可以改善数据传输效率。确保虚拟机网络与物理网络的良好连接,使用适当的网络模式(如桥接或NAT)来提升传输速度。配置高效的网络协议,减少延迟,从而提升虚拟机的网络性能。
定期进行系统更新和补丁升级也是提升虚拟机性能的重要一环。及时修复系统漏洞和优化程序,能够减少潜在的性能隐患。清理不必要的虚拟机快照和临时文件,避免系统资源浪费,也能够帮助维持虚拟机的高效运行。
通过合理配置硬件、科学分配资源、优化网络设置及定期维护,用户可以显著提升虚拟机的性能,确保其在高负载环境下的平稳运行。希望以上建议能够为用户在优化虚拟机性能的过程中提供实际的帮助。
